Indian Forces Destroy Over 50 Drones, Strike Multiple Pakistani Cities in Major Counteroffensive
Tensions between India and Pakistan escalated dramatically as India launched a powerful counteroffensive in response to an attempted drone attack by Pakistan. The failed aerial assault by Pakistan on 11 Indian cities has triggered a strong and strategic retaliation from India, resulting in widespread panic within Pakistani military ranks.
India Neutralizes Pakistan’s Drone Attack with Cutting-Edge Air DefenseLate Thursday night, Pakistan initiated a series of drone attacks targeting major Indian cities. However, India’s advanced air defense systems, including the S-400, L70 gun, ZU-23mm, and Air Defense Shilka System, swiftly intercepted and neutralized the threat. Indian forces successfully destroyed more than 50 drones, rendering the Pakistani operation completely ineffective.
Following the interception, India launched Operation Sindoor, a large-scale counterstrike targeting key Pakistani urban centers. Major cities such as Lahore, Islamabad, Karachi, Peshawar, Sialkot, and Muzaffarabad faced retaliatory action. The swift and coordinated response has left the Pakistani military and political leadership stunned.
Fear Grips Pakistani Military: Troops Abandon CantonmentsReports from intelligence sources indicate that Pakistani soldiers and their families are fleeing military bases due to fears of further Indian strikes. The situation is particularly tense in Punjab and Sindh, where mass evacuations from military installations have reportedly begun. The fear of sudden attacks looms large, and the psychological impact on the Pakistani forces is evident.
Sources say that the Indian retaliation has severely shaken confidence in Pakistan’s military preparedness, leading to disorder in strategic locations. Several cantonments are reportedly being emptied amid rumors of potential targeted assaults by Indian forces.
India Issues Stern Warning to PakistanThe Indian Army has accused Pakistan of launching drone and artillery attacks along the Western border and the Line of Control (LoC), violating ceasefire agreements multiple times. In a strong statement, the Indian military made it clear that every hostile act by Pakistan will receive a “decisive and fitting response.”
The army’s message was unambiguous: India will not tolerate aggression or provocation and is fully prepared to counter all threats—conventional or digital.
